Unlocking Value: The Power of Real Estate Appreciation

The most frequently cited, and often the most misunderstood, benefit of owning a home is home appreciation. Historically, real estate has demonstrated a remarkable capacity for sustained, long-term value growth. Far from being a mere passive asset, property acts as a powerful hedge against inflation, a crucial consideration in an economic environment marked by fluctuating price levels. Looking at the data, the narrative is clear: the median price of a home in the United States, which stood at approximately $172,900 in the fourth quarter of 2000, surged to an impressive $417,700 by the fourth quarter of 2023. This represents an average annual appreciation rate exceeding 6% over that period, a testament to real estate’s enduring strength. For those considering buying a house in 2025, understanding this historical trajectory provides a vital perspective on potential long-term financial gains. This isn’t just a speculative investment; it’s about participating in the organic growth of a fundamental asset class. Building Your Stake: The Compounding Force of Equity

Rent, as the saying goes, is a payment for temporary shelter. The funds you allocate each month to your landlord, while fulfilling an immediate need, do not contribute to your personal wealth accumulation. In stark contrast, every mortgage payment you make as a homeowner is a step towards building home equity. This is not merely paying off a debt; it’s an investment in ownership. With each passing year, as you reduce your principal loan balance and as your property potentially appreciates in value, your stake in the home grows. This accumulated equity represents a significant, tangible asset that can be leveraged for future financial goals, from funding education to starting a business or even securing a comfortable retirement. Strategic Tax Advantages: A Benefit You Can Count On

The U.S. tax code offers homeowners a suite of valuable deductions that can significantly offset the cost of ownership. When you itemize your federal tax returns, you become eligible to deduct several key expenses. Foremost among these is the mortgage interest deduction, a substantial benefit that reduces your taxable income by the amount of interest paid on your home loan. In addition, you can often deduct your property taxes, though current tax law sets a limit of $10,000 annually for this deduction. Furthermore, certain closing costs associated with buying a home can also be factored into your tax strategy. It is always advisable to consult with a qualified tax professional or accountant to ascertain how these deductions can be best applied to your individual financial situation and to determine if itemizing offers a more advantageous outcome compared to the standard deduction. A Self-Directed Savings Plan: The Power of Unrealized Gains

Beyond the direct tax deductions, the equity you build in your home functions as a robust, built-in savings vehicle. This is particularly true when considering the IRS’s provisions regarding capital gains on the sale of a primary residence. For individuals, the IRS allows for the exclusion of up to $250,000 of the gain realized from selling your home without incurring federal income tax. For married couples filing jointly, this exclusion doubles to $500,000. This significant tax advantage can translate into substantial net proceeds when you eventually decide to sell, effectively acting as a large, tax-advantaged savings account. The IRS provides detailed guidance on the qualifications for this exclusion, making it a powerful incentive for long-term homeowners. The Predictability Factor: Gaining Control Over Housing Costs

One of the most compelling advantages of homeownership, especially in comparison to renting, is the enhanced predictability of your housing expenses. With a fixed-rate mortgage, your principal and interest payments remain constant for the entire life of the loan. This means that, unlike rent, which can increase annually at the landlord’s discretion or through market fluctuations, your core housing payment is shielded from such volatility. As your income potentially rises over time, your fixed mortgage payment can become a smaller percentage of your overall income, effectively reducing your housing cost burden. It’s important to acknowledge that while the mortgage payment is predictable, other costs such as property taxes and homeowners insurance can fluctuate. However, the stability offered by a fixed mortgage payment provides a level of financial certainty that is difficult to achieve when renting. The Sanctuary of Self-Expression: Freedom to Create Your Space

Beyond the financial imperatives, homeownership offers an unparalleled sense of freedom and autonomy. Your home is your sanctuary, a canvas upon which you can express your personality, your tastes, and your lifestyle. You have the liberty to decorate your living spaces according to your unique aesthetic preferences, paint the walls your favorite color, or undertake renovations and upgrades that enhance your comfort and enjoyment. Whether you dream of a gourmet kitchen, a tranquil backyard oasis, or a dedicated home office, your home is yours to mold and adapt to your evolving needs and desires. This freedom to personalize and improve your living environment is a profound source of satisfaction and contributes significantly to a sense of belonging and pride of ownership. Cultivating Roots: The Stability of Community and Continuity

Establishing roots in a community offers benefits that extend far beyond the walls of your home. By remaining in one neighborhood for an extended period, you and your family have the opportunity to build lasting relationships with neighbors, engage in local activities, and become an integral part of the community fabric. For families with children, this stability is particularly invaluable. It provides educational continuity, allowing children to attend the same schools and fostering social bonds with peers. This sense of belonging and stability contributes to overall well-being and can create a nurturing environment for personal and familial growth.
